This research investigates the impact of the Teams Games Tournament (TGT) cooperative learning model, supplemented by Scratch media, on elementary students' understanding of Natural Science (IPA) concepts. The study addresses the critical issue of inadequate comprehension of IPA concepts among students, as highlighted in prior research. Utilizing a quasi-experimental design with both pretest and posttest assessments, fourth-grade students from an elementary school in West Jakarta were divided into two groups: an experimental group implementing TGT with Scratch and a control group engaged in traditional collaborative learning. The results indicated a significant improvement in the experimental group, which achieved an average posttest score of 85.00, in contrast to 74.00 in the control group, with a p-value of 0.01. These findings suggest that the TGT model, when integrated with Scratch media, enhances students' understanding of IPA concepts. This study advocates for the broader implementation of this instructional approach to foster better comprehension in science education.
